Sensus 143-08-021-00 Spring
The Sensus 143-08-021-00 Red Spring is a high-precision component engineered specifically for Sensus 143 series service regulators. As a veteran-grade gas regulator spring, it maintains critical outlet pressure control within the 3.5" to 6.35" water column (WC) range. Designed for RPC applications, this red coded spring provides the mechanical force necessary for consistent diaphragm modulation in residential and light commercial meter sets. The technical construction ensures stable performance even during high-demand cycles, preventing excessive droop in natural gas service or LP-gas systems. For contractors performing field pressure adjustments, this replacement regulator spring offers a reliable solution for recalibrating Model 143-80 units to meet specific jurisdictional utility standards or equipment manifold requirements. Its robust design is compatible with various orifice sizes, ensuring accurate gas pressure regulation across fluctuating inlet pressures.

What is the exact pressure range for the 143-08-021-00 red spring?
This spring is rated for 3.5 inches to 6.35 inches water column, making it ideal for standard low-pressure gas delivery systems.
Can I use this spring in any Sensus regulator?
It is specifically designed for the Sensus 143 series, including the 143-80-1 and 143-80-2 models. Always verify the series on the regulator nameplate before installation.
How do I adjust the outlet pressure once the spring is installed?
After installing the spring into the regulator tower, use the adjustment screw to compress or decompress the spring while monitoring the downstream pressure with a calibrated manometer.
